Sorry, short of having a spring scale - there's no solution. I've been down this road with 1911 springs personally - still have a bag of mystery springs in a drawer here somewhere.

Any way to tell a Tanfoglio spring from another manufacture?
No, and this speaks generally about all firearms manufacturers. In most cases, the manufacturers are getting their springs from the same spring companies that people buy "aftermarket" springs from. Ie. STI installs Wolff Springs.
